The travel time between Buckshaw Parkway and Steeton & Silsden by train varies depending on the type of train and the route, but the average journey time is 2hrs 56 mins & the fastest journey takes 2hrs 14 mins.
The fastest journey time by train from Buckshaw Parkway to Steeton & Silsden is 2hrs 14 mins.
Train ticket prices from Buckshaw Parkway to Steeton & Silsden can start from as little as £26.10 when you book in advance. The cost of tickets can vary depending on the time of day, route and class you book and are usually more expensive if you book on the day.
The departure and arrival times for trains between Buckshaw Parkway and Steeton & Silsden vary depending on the day of the week and the type of train. Generally, there are around 40 departures and arrivals throughout the day. The first departure is 05:35, and the last train of the day leaves at 00:41.

No, unfortunately there are no direct trains between Buckshaw Parkway & Steeton & Silsden. However, there are 40 possible journeys which require a change.
Northern Rail, Avanti West Coast and First TransPennine Express are the main train operating companies running services between Buckshaw Parkway and Steeton & Silsden.

At Buckshaw Parkway, purchasing tickets is a breeze with the ticket office open from early morning until late at night, Monday through Sunday. For added convenience, there are ticket machines available, equipped with accessible features to cater to all passengers. Moreover, there’s support for both traditional tickets and smartcard options.
The station is fully equipped to support those who need assistance, with helplines and customer help points strategically placed throughout the station. If you ever find yourself in need of help, staff are on hand every day, ensuring that your journey continues without a hitch. However, please note that luggage storage isn’t available on-site, so plan accordingly.
Accessibility is a priority here, with step-free access throughout the whole station, making it a category A station. Features like lifts operating from first to last train, accessible toilets, and seating areas are at your disposal for a hassle-free journey. While there’s no waiting room, rest assured the station is scooter-friendly and has an effective induction loop system installed.
Buckshaw Parkway boasts excellent onward travel options. In case of disruptions, a rail replacement service ensures that you reach your destination with minimal inconvenience. There is a taxi rank directly at the station, a perfect option for onward local travel. Those who prefer public transit will find a local bus stop in proximity, providing easy connectivity to surrounding areas. However, note that bicycle hire isn't available at the station.

Although Steeton & Silsden station is unstaffed, it thoughtfully caters to passengers with essential services. While there's no ticket office, travelers can conveniently collect their pre-purchased tickets from one of the available ticket machines. These machines, however, are not accessible, so if you have specific needs, assistance should be arranged in advance. The station supports smartcards, which provides a modern, seamless way to validate your journey. The presence of CCTV ensures a sense of safety, even if you’re simply passing through to catch your train.

Accessibility features at Steeton & Silsden ensure that traveling is as inclusive as possible. Though the station is categorized as having partial step-free access, a considerate layout allows passengers needing step-free routes to access platforms effectively, albeit with some limitations. For additional assistance, travelers are encouraged to utilize the 0800 helpline or find support upon arrival using the help points located throughout the station. The facility to book assistance up to two hours before your journey means help is close at hand when needed.
Getting to and from Steeton & Silsden is straightforward, with various transport options available. Although there's no direct underground or metro connection, local buses and taxis provide a seamless journey to your final destination. Buses pick up from the stop at the bottom of Station Road, while taxis can be booked online. To make life a touch easier, rail replacement services are conveniently accessible during any planned maintenance work on your intended rail routes.
Wi-Fi isn't available on site, but payphones are accessible for essential communications. Cycling enthusiasts will be pleased by the bicycle storage facilities, which include stands, lockers, and CCTV protection to secure your ride while you travel. Car drivers can avail themselves of the station's 143-space car park that operates 24/7 and is free of charge, though it should be noted that there are no dedicated accessible parking spaces available.
